What are Small Flat Rubber Washers?


Rubber washers are flat, disc-like items made from rubber materials, designed to serve as spacers, seals, and cushioning components in various applications. Small flat rubber washers typically have a diameter ranging from a few millimeters to several centimeters, depending on their intended use. Their primary function is to distribute the load of a threaded fastener, prevent leakage, and reduce vibration and wear between connected parts.


Materials Used in Manufacturing


Small flat rubber washers can be made from several types of rubber, each offering unique properties and advantages. Common materials include


1. Natural Rubber Known for its excellent elasticity and resistance to wear, natural rubber is suitable for applications that require flexibility and durability. 2. Neoprene This synthetic rubber is known for its resistance to oil, chemicals, and weathering, making it ideal for outdoor and industrial applications.


3. Nitrile Rubber Often used in fuel and oil applications, nitrile offers high resistance to petroleum products and is widely used in automotive industries.


4. EPDM (Ethylene Propylene Diene Monomer) This rubber is known for its excellent resistance to heat and ozone, making it suitable for outdoor uses and situations where UV exposure is a concern.


Applications


Small flat rubber washers find their way into various industries and applications, including


1. Plumbing They are commonly used in plumbing applications to create watertight seals between pipes and fittings, preventing leaks and ensuring the secure connection of components.

2. Automotive Industry In vehicles, these washers are used to reduce vibrations and noise by cushioning parts and preventing metal-to-metal contact.


3. Electronics Small flat rubber washers can also be found in electronic devices, where they serve as insulators and protect sensitive components from moisture and dust.


4. Construction In the construction industry, these washers are employed to secure fasteners and bolts, ensuring structural integrity and durability in buildings.


Benefits of Using Small Flat Rubber Washers


The use of small flat rubber washers offers several advantages in various applications


1. Leak Prevention Their sealing properties help to minimize the risk of leaks in pipes and connections, which is crucial in plumbing and automotive applications.


2. Vibration Dampening By providing cushioning between parts, rubber washers help reduce vibrations, prolonging the lifespan of components and improving overall system performance.


3. Load Distribution They distribute the load of fasteners evenly, which minimizes the risk of damage to softer materials and ensures a secure connection.


4. Chemical Resistance Depending on the material used, these washers can withstand exposure to various chemicals, making them suitable for industrial applications.
